House Bolton of the Dreadfort - led by Roose Bolton

From the A Song of Ice and Fire novels, and Game of Thrones show, Lord Roose Bolton leads House Bolton of the Dreadfort with science and defence.

Cunning Strategist - Unique Ability
All strategic resources give +1 Science and receive a free Great Engineer when you discover Engineering. The Capital starts with free Walls.

Ironwood Trebuchet - Unique Unit
The Ironwood Trebuchet replaces the Trebuchet. The Ironwood Trebuchet has increased defence against attacks and it does not require setting up before attacking, but this comes at the cost of having no bonus against cities.

Food Storeroom - Unique Building
The Food Storeroom replaces the Granary. The Food Storeroom gives a small amount of Science and also increases the City Defences.

Roose's ability Cunning Strategist is a strong ability that lets Roose to play very defensively whilst accumulating Science passively.

The supportive unique unit Ironwood Trebuchet replaces the Trebuchet and can fire without setting up, making it a very mobile ranged unit. Its major drawback is that it cannot be used as a strong siege unit, it is rather a unit that should be used along your back lines to quickly fire on enemies, or to defend your cities. It can still and is effective at functioning as a siege unit, but its extra defence and ranged strength allow it to take on more flexible roles.

The city-growing unique building, the Food Storeroom replaces the Granary. Unlocked early in the game, it allows Roose to gain a massive long-term advantage over his opponents by having a great Science boost early on, allowing Roose to seize many early Technologies without much hassle. It also improves the City Defence slightly, meaning Roose can play defensively more effectively.

Roose is a strong and very defensive leader, his setup allows him to play very defensively with high City Defence, and a solid unit (the Ironwood Trebuchet) to rain fire upon invaders. He is also very well focused for a Science Victory, as he gains Science for Strategic Resources, and his UB gives a small but powerful boost. Domination Victory as always is a viable option, as his Ironwood Trebuchet is a flexible and strong UU that can do many functions, not only there to serve as a siege unit. Whatever victory you want to achieve, the early Great Engineer should allow you to grab a Wonder that will help you on your way, or give you some early Production - the choice is yours.
